Output ea68f30cdc2454655817f6e1c5f946352de201f5d51360f3022e43fef97346d3:3

value
2085110
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ff1563e0a345f5fb5960685158d6bd7afd998372 OP_EQUAL
address
3Qwmrg3PgqrbMpXP1RKZR3zSwqFfitrG8t
transaction
ea68f30cdc2454655817f6e1c5f946352de201f5d51360f3022e43fef97346d3
spent
true